First time staying at BC. I see I can walk into the World Showcase side of Epcot from there. What about if we want to go to Futureworld when it opens at 9 but WS isn't open until 11? Do they still let you in that way and you just walk past all the stuff and it is closed?

Thanks!
 
Yep. The International Gateway entrance will be open. The bridge over to France is roped off, but you just make a left a proceed past the UK toward Future World.

Being able to use that entrance is one of my favorite things about staying in that area.

You can get to France in the morning as the Bakery there is now open for breakfast.
 

Until 11:00 AM,there will be ropes between Norway and China and between France and Morocco.:)

The only things open in World Showcase until 11:00 are Akershus and part of The Puffin's Roost in Norway,Les Halles in France and World Traveler at the International Gateway.

It is a great time to take pictures in France,United Kingdom,Canada.Mexico and Norway.:)

I also enjoy just sitting in the area of the UK where British Revolution plays-it is so quiet and peaceful back there from 9:00-11:00.:)

We did rope drop at the Internat. Gateway last Wed and it worked great. We got there about 8:45, by 8:55 there were about 20 - 30 people at most in line. Security started letting us in and walking through at 8:55. They were really nice there. We headed straight to TT, we were not the first people there but there was almost no queuing and we were done and out by 9:20ish so we jumped back in line which was then a 20 min listed wait but more like 10-15. So we actually rode TT twice by 9:45. We had FP+ for MS (which we didn't need the wait was only 10 min at 10am), then for Soaring and Living with Land. Made a 4th FP for Spaceship Earth later after lunch.
